The artist “floated” the artefacts used in the 2023 InSitu, organized in Vajka, entitled Mud , down the Danube to Helemba, and just as she herself interacted with this location for the first time, the reuse of the objects in a new location is also the result of the various locations and the issue of communication between entities is raised. The project examines this phenomenon, stylizing the possibilities and limitations of meeting and contact between the two parties into the relationship system of the two chair frames. The minimalistic visual also indicates that assertiveness and clean dialogue in communication can lead to the best results, but at the same time, contact always contains improvisational and intuitive elements, since relationships are influenced by many circumstances, so they are always changing and therefore unstable, thus successive cooperation is always needed. This cooperative nature is also reflected in the creation of the work itself: several members of the InSitu group participated in the creation of the final result, both in joint elaboration and in the physical implementation – this also shows the need to listen to the other party, since this is how the work of art as a transformation of locations, objects or the participants is created within the creative process. The settings shown in the paired images from different angles prove that the same position can always mean something different from different points of view: sometimes the objects are in contact with each other, sometimes they are merely approaching, or even seem to be moving away from each other.
